Skip to content

ENERGY-001: 水电气计量采集

优先级: 🔴 高 (18.5分) | 技术复用度: 85% | 实施周期: 2-3周

客户原话

"我们园区有120多家企业,每个月月底要抄表,水表、电表、气表加起来300多块表。两个抄表员要跑3天才能抄完,还经常抄错。有一次把3456抄成了3465,企业投诉说用电量不对,我们翻了半天记录才发现抄错了。还有一次,有个企业的水管漏水,一个月漏了几千吨水,我们月底抄表才发现,水费要好几万,企业不愿意承担,说是我们没有及时发现。现在每次抄表都提心吊胆,怕抄错,也怕发现问题太晚。"

—— 某工业园区物业经理

业务场景描述

典型场景

场景1: 月度抄表

  • 每月28-30号,抄表员要去每个企业抄水电气表
  • 120家企业,平均每家2-3块表,共300多块表
  • 有的企业配电房在地下室,有的水表在厂房角落,找表困难
  • 抄表时企业可能不在,要预约或等待
  • 抄完表要手工录入Excel,容易录错

场景2: 用量异常发现

  • 某企业水管漏水,每天漏几十吨水
  • 但是月度抄表才能发现,已经漏了一个月
  • 水费几万元,企业不愿意承担,说物业应该及时发现
  • 类似的还有电表异常(如短路导致用电量激增)、气表异常

场景3: 表计故障处理

  • 某企业电表坏了,显示不准确
  • 企业投诉说用电量不对,要求重新核算
  • 但是没有历史数据对比,无法判断是表坏了还是用量确实增加了
  • 只能按照同期平均值估算,企业不认可

场景4: 数据查询与分析

  • 企业要查历史用量,物业要翻Excel表格
  • 领导要看园区总用量趋势,要临时统计
  • 政府要求提供能耗数据,要手工汇总
  • 想分析哪些企业是用能大户,数据不全

核心痛点

  1. 抄表效率低 - 人工抄表,300多块表要3天,人力成本高
  2. 数据准确性差 - 手工抄表、手工录入,容易抄错、录错
  3. 异常发现滞后 - 月度抄表,漏水、漏电等异常要一个月后才发现,损失大
  4. 表计故障难发现 - 表计坏了不知道,影响计费准确性
  5. 数据查询困难 - Excel表格,查询历史数据费时费力
  6. 无法实时监控 - 不知道当前用量,无法及时发现问题

业务流程图

当前人工抄表流程

问题点

  • 抄表周期长(3天)
  • 人工环节多,容易出错
  • 异常发现滞后
  • 数据不实时

自动化采集流程

改进点

  • 自动采集,无需人工
  • 实时监控,及时发现异常
  • 数据准确,无人工误差
  • 自动报表,提升效率

数据流与依赖

数据输入

  • 智能表计数据: 水表、电表、气表的实时读数
  • 企业信息: 企业名称、所在位置、合同面积
  • 表计档案: 表计编号、安装位置、倍率、校准日期

数据输出

  • 实时用量数据: 提供给企业查询
  • 月度用量报表: 提供给财务计费(→ ENERGY-002 能源费用分摊)
  • 异常预警信息: 提供给运维人员处理(→ FACILITY-002 报修与工单管理)
  • 能耗统计数据: 提供给管理层分析(→ ENERGY-004 能耗分析与优化)

场景依赖关系

技术实现方案

方案对比

方案优点缺点适用场景
方案1: 更换智能表计数据准确、功能完善成本高(每块表500-2000元)、施工周期长新建园区或表计到期更换
方案2: 加装采集器成本低(每块表100-300元)、施工简单兼容性问题、可能不支持老旧表计现有园区改造
方案3: 图像识别抄表无需改造表计、成本最低准确率不够高、需要人工辅助临时过渡方案

推荐方案: 方案2(加装采集器)+ 方案1(逐步更换)

  • 短期:对现有表计加装采集器,快速实现自动采集
  • 长期:表计到期时更换为智能表计,提升数据质量

核心技术能力

1. 数据采集与传输

技术选型:

  • 通信方式: LoRa / NB-IoT / 4G(根据现场环境选择)
  • 采集频率: 每小时采集一次(可配置)
  • 数据格式: JSON格式,包含表计编号、读数、时间戳、信号强度

示例数据:

json
{
  "meter_id": "E-A101-001",
  "meter_type": "electric",
  "reading": 12345.6,
  "timestamp": "2024-03-04 14:00:00",
  "signal_strength": -65,
  "battery_level": 85
}

2. 异常检测算法

检测规则:

  1. 用量突增检测

    • 规则: 当日用量 > 近7日平均用量 × 1.5
    • 示例: 某企业平时每天用电200度,今天用了350度,触发预警
  2. 用量突降检测

    • 规则: 当日用量 < 近7日平均用量 × 0.3
    • 可能原因: 表计故障、企业停产
  3. 持续异常检测

    • 规则: 连续3天用量为0或连续3天用量异常高
    • 可能原因: 表计故障、通信故障
  4. 夜间用量检测

    • 规则: 夜间(22:00-6:00)用量 > 日间用量 × 0.5
    • 可能原因: 设备未关闭、漏电漏水

不使用复杂的机器学习模型,因为:

  • 规则简单清晰,容易理解和调整
  • 不需要大量历史数据训练
  • 误报率可控

3. 数据存储与查询

存储方案:

  • 时序数据库: InfluxDB 或 TDengine(存储表计读数)
  • 关系数据库: PostgreSQL(存储表计档案、企业信息)

查询性能:

  • 实时数据查询: < 100ms
  • 历史数据查询: < 1s(查询1年数据)
  • 统计分析查询: < 3s(聚合计算)

技术复用度分析

可复用的技术能力(85%):

技术能力复用场景说明
IoT数据采集水利行业MON-001相同的采集、传输、存储架构
时序数据存储水利行业MON-001相同的数据库选型和表结构
异常检测规则水利行业MON-002相似的阈值检测和预警逻辑
数据可视化中央厨房COLL-004相同的图表组件和看板设计

需要新开发的能力(15%):

  • 多种表计协议适配(电表DL/T645、水表CJ/T188等)
  • 表计倍率计算(如电表倍率100,读数需要×100)
  • 分时电价处理(峰谷平电价不同)

实施方案

实施步骤

第1周: 现场调研与方案设计

  • 盘点现有表计数量、型号、位置
  • 评估通信环境(信号强度、网络覆盖)
  • 选择采集器型号和通信方式
  • 设计数据采集方案

第2周: 试点安装与调试

  • 选择10-20家企业作为试点
  • 安装采集器,调试通信
  • 验证数据准确性
  • 收集问题和反馈

第3周: 全面推广与培训

  • 对剩余企业安装采集器
  • 培训物业人员使用系统
  • 制定异常处理流程
  • 上线运行

成本估算

硬件成本(以300块表为例):

  • 采集器: 200元/块 × 300块 = 6万元
  • 通信费用: 20元/年/块 × 300块 = 6000元/年
  • 安装调试: 50元/块 × 300块 = 1.5万元
  • 合计: 约7.5万元(首年)+ 0.6万元/年(通信费)

软件成本:

  • 平台开发: 约10-15万元(可复用现有平台,成本降低50%)
  • 运维成本: 约2万元/年

人力成本节省:

  • 抄表员: 2人 × 5000元/月 × 12月 = 12万元/年
  • 投资回收期: 约1.5年

预期收益

效率提升:

  • 抄表时间: 从3天 → 0(自动采集)
  • 数据录入时间: 从4小时 → 0(自动入库)
  • 异常发现时间: 从30天 → 1天(实时监控)

成本节省:

  • 人力成本: 节省2个抄表员,约12万元/年
  • 异常损失: 减少漏水漏电损失,约5-10万元/年
  • 年节省成本: 约17-22万元

管理提升:

  • 数据准确率: 从90% → 99%+
  • 异常响应速度: 从30天 → 1天
  • 企业满意度: 提升(数据透明、账单准确)

风险与应对

技术风险

风险1: 通信不稳定

  • 表现: 部分表计数据上传失败
  • 应对:
    • 采集器本地存储7天数据,网络恢复后补传
    • 关键位置使用4G通信,确保稳定性
    • 设置通信异常预警,及时处理

风险2: 表计兼容性问题

  • 表现: 老旧表计无法加装采集器
  • 应对:
    • 前期充分调研表计型号
    • 准备多种型号采集器
    • 实在不兼容的表计,保留人工抄表

风险3: 数据准确性问题

  • 表现: 采集数据与实际不符
  • 应对:
    • 试点阶段人工抄表对比验证
    • 设置数据校验规则,发现异常及时处理
    • 定期校准表计

业务风险

风险1: 企业不配合安装

  • 表现: 企业担心隐私、安全问题
  • 应对:
    • 提前沟通,说明好处(数据透明、账单准确)
    • 签署数据安全协议
    • 先安装配合度高的企业,形成示范效应

风险2: 改造期间影响计费

  • 表现: 安装期间可能影响正常抄表
  • 应对:
    • 分批安装,不影响月度抄表
    • 安装前记录表数,安装后验证
    • 准备应急预案

相关资源

基于 AI 辅助开发,快速、灵活、可靠